CVE-2025-5506

A vulnerability was found in TOTOLINK A3002RU 2.1.1-B20230720.1011. It has been classified as problematic. Affected is an unknown function of the component NAT Mapping Page. The manipulation of the argument Comment leads to cross site scripting.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.

Vulnerability class: XSS (Cross-Site Scripting)

EPSS: 0.003 (21.3th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 2.4 (Low).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:H/UI:R/S:U/C:N/I:L/A:N.
